Has anyone ever heard of Eiki? I found an LC-XD25 projector with a new lamp and a spare for $100.

 

http://www.projector...IKI-LC-XD25.htm

 

2500 lumens isn't terrible, 400:1 contrast ratio also isn't super terrible... considering the application. Good deal or no?

 

I've not heard of the brand, but I checked your projector central link. In terms of the application for this use, I see a couple of issues. The first is the throw ratio is pretty high, meaning the projector will need to be mounted behind you in the ceiling. This will cause shadow's like dornstar mentions in this thread. Not necessarily a huge issue, as it doesn't bother him and hasn't bothered me yet in my new setup, but just an FYI. 400:1 contrast ratio is pretty low... My budget projector (https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B01N671TK4/ref=od_aui_detailpages00?ie=UTF8&psc=1) is about $80 more but has HDMI inputs, 720p native resolution, more lumens (really important unless extremely dark in your room), and better contrast. It also has the option to do 16:9 aspect ratio. The lamp life is claimed to be 30,000 hours, so no need for the additional lamp.

 

In terms of value, the projector you linked might be a good value because of it's low price. All dependent on budget and what you're looking to get out of it.

Hey guys! Great thread as I have said before. We are purchasing a new house and I will be getting a SkyTrak. Likely setup will be in the garage. In our previous home I had an outdoor hitting bay so I already have an impact net, side netting and a very good mat. So really all I need is the unit and some space. I will be unable to get a projector at this time as it is a bit out of budget so I have a few questions that have likely been answered but would appreciate an answer again if at all possible:

 

- What should I use as a computer? I have an ipad (older version), microsoft surface, and a dell desktop. Which would be best. how much computing speed/power am I going to need to run the program and have it display

 

- I'm planning on the game improvement package, do I need an internet connection to use the driving range or is that only necessary when playing the WGT courses?

 

Think those are the two biggies for now. Thanks for any help!

 

SkyTrak works best with consistent internet connection, as it checks your license and syncs data continuously as you're on the range. I haven't tried it without internet, but it wouldn't surprise me if it doesn't work great. (I use it with a gaming PC and USB cable.)

 

WGT is only iOS, so you'll need iPad for that. Really old iPads are VERY slow to render the shot and numbers, like 6-10 seconds. My iPhone 6+ is very fast (2-3 sec), and gaming PC is fastest (1.5-2 sec). Your Dell might work, but the graphics card is the limiting factor. Look into upgrading just the graphics card. My nVidia GTX 1060 6G is good running TGC and can be bought for $230 or so. Not sure what the minimum card for SkyTrak range is. Have no idea if a MS Surface would run the range.
